ISLAMABAD: Four extra leaders of the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) have introduced parting methods with Imran Khan‘s social gathering over the incidents that occurred on May 9.
Former particular assistant to prime minister Tariq Mehmood Al Hasan, former member of the provincial meeting (MPA) Malik Khurram Ali Khan and former member of the nationwide meeting (MNA) Jamshed Thomas on Sunday condemned the protests that occurred on May 9, Geo News reported.
Nadia Aziz, PTI MPA from Punjab, has additionally introduced parting methods will Imran Khan’s social gathering over the occasions that occurred on May 9, Dawn reported.
While addressing a press convention on the Islamabad Press Club, Nadia Aziz condemned the assaults on navy installations and careworn that the perpetrators must be dropped at justice, Dawn reported.
Protests erupted in Pakistan after the arrest of former Pakistan Prime Minister Imran Khan within the Al-Qadir Trust Case.
Several social gathering leaders, together with Shireen Mazari, Fawad Chaudhry Imran Ismail, Aamir Mehmood Kiani, Ali Zaidi, Maleeka Bokhari amongst others have left PTI prior to now few days, Geo News reported.
Earlier this week, PTI chairman Imran Khan filed a constitutional petition within the Supreme Court in opposition to the imposition of Article 245 throughout the nation besides Sindh and the continuing crackdown on the social gathering staff within the wake of the May 9 riots, Geo News reported.
As per the information report, Pakistan PM Shehbaz Sharif and different ruling alliance leaders together with Nawaz Sharif, Maryam Nawaz, Asif Ali Zardari, Bilawal Bhutto Zardari and Maulana Fazlur Rehman have been made respondents within the petition filed by Imran Khan within the apex courtroom.
Imran Khan requested the courtroom to declare the imposition of Article 245 invalid and ban the authorities from arresting social gathering staff and leaders who’re allegedly concerned in ransacking state installations after his arrest on May 9, as per the Geo News report.
The petition requested the Supreme Court to cease the trial of civilians accused of concentrating on defence installations in navy courts and known as it a violation of elementary rights. The petition additionally requested the Supreme Court to take motion in opposition to the “forced separation” of PTI leaders.
On May 23, former Pakistan PM Imran Khan has known as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) leaders’ exodus as “forced divorces,” Geo News reported.
Taking to his Twitter deal with, Imran Khan mentioned {that a} new phenomenon of “forced divorces” has emerged for PTI.
PTI Chairman Imran Khan tweeted, “We had all heard about forced marriages in Pakistan but for PTI a new phenomenon has emerged, forced divorces. Also wondering where have all the human rights organizations in the country disappeared.”
Imran Khan’s assertion comes as PTI leaders have been saying their departure from the social gathering. While leaving the social gathering, the leaders have majorly cited PTI’s “policy of violence” as the rationale behind their choice, as per the Geo News report.
Earlier on May 18, Imran Khan in a tweet acknowledged, “My sympathies go to all those who under pressure have been made to leave the party. And I commend and salute all the senior members who are resisting the extreme pressure to quit the party. The nation will always remember them for standing up for Haqeeqi Azaadi.”
